The following table lists the tasks that you must perform if you’re using the cloud agent to enable Oracle Log Analytics to collect the log data.

Required Role: To complete these tasks, you must have the Oracle Management Cloud Administrator role. If this role isn’t assigned to you or you’re not sure, then ask your system administrator to ensure that the role is assigned to you in Oracle Cloud. See About Oracle Log Analytics Roles and Users.

Task Required / Optional Description
Task 1: Understand the agent deployment topology. Required

Review and understand the deployment topology of Oracle Management Cloud agents that are required to set up Oracle Log Analytics.

See Understand the Architecture of Oracle Management Cloud in Installing and Managing Oracle Management Cloud Agents.

Task 2: Review the prerequisites for deploying Oracle Management Cloud agents. Required

Review the hardware and software requirements for deploying Oracle Management Cloud agents.

See Generic Prerequisites for Deploying Oracle Management Cloud Agents in Installing and Managing Oracle Management Cloud Agents.

Task 3: Grant the privileges to the cloud agent to read the log files. Required

Make the log files readable to the Oracle Management Cloud agents.

See the section Requirement for Logs Collection on Unix in the topic Generic Prerequisites for Deploying Oracle Management Cloud Agents in Installing and Managing Oracle Management Cloud Agents.

Task 4: Access the Oracle Management Cloud. Required

Access the Oracle Management Cloud console and assign license editions. Ensure that the Log Collection toggle button is ENABLED.

See Access Oracle Management Cloud and Enable License Editions in Getting Started with Oracle Management Cloud.

Task 5: Download the agent software. Required

Download the agent software that contains the script required to install the Oracle Management Cloud agents.

See Download Oracle Management Cloud Agent Software in Installing and Managing Oracle Management Cloud Agents.

Task 6: Install a gateway on a host in your data center (the host should have internet access to Oracle Management Cloud.) Optional

Install a gateway that acts as a channel between Oracle Management Cloud and all other Oracle Management Cloud agents.

See Install a Gateway in Installing and Managing Oracle Management Cloud Agents.

Task 7: Install a data collector on the target host. Optional ( If you’re setting up Oracle Log Analytics without an existing Oracle Enterprise Manager instance)

Install a data collector that uses a gateway to make data available to Oracle Management Cloud.

See Install a Data Collector in Installing and Managing Oracle Management Cloud Agents.

Task 8: Install the cloud agent on the target host. Required

Install the cloud agent that collects logs from a target host.

See Install Cloud Agents in Installing and Managing Oracle Management Cloud Agents.

Task 9: Verify the deployment. Required
